Job description
Enzymes offer opportunities for sustainable and eco-friendly synthesis of biobased materials from renewable sources. The research in the Enzyme Engineering Group focuses on the improvement of the biocatalytic capacity of enzymes through enzyme discovery and characterization, protein engineering approaches, enzymatic cascade reactions, enzyme kinetics and mechanistic enzymology. Enzymes have great advantages over chemical catalysts, such as capability to produce a versatile set of high-value products, excellent regio- and stereo-selectivity, reusability, ambient conditions for activity leading to energy saving and biodegradability. Owing to these benefits, enzymes attracted a great deal of interest from various branches of industry. Deciphering enzyme mechanisms also inspire new chemistries and new catalysts.
